Complete and statistical samples of galaxies in well defined neighborhoods surrounding the 100 Hickson (1983) compact groups have been identified and structural properties estimated by visual inspection of Palomar Sky Survey prints. Among these 100 neighborhoods, two-thirds are statistically indistinguishable from superposed field galaxies, but one-third contain galaxies in the physical neighborhood of the compact group. The morphological types of the galaxies in these physical neighborhoods are statistically later than the galaxy types in the compact groups.
